sql数据库可以用什么组成

fiy 其他 4

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    SQL数据库由以下几个组成部分构成:

    1. 数据库管理系统(DBMS):数据库管理系统是SQL数据库的核心组成部分,它负责数据库的创建、管理、维护和访问控制等操作。常见的DBMS有MySQL、Oracle、SQL Server、PostgreSQL等。

    2. 数据库:数据库是数据的集合,它以结构化的方式存储数据,并提供了对数据的高效管理和检索功能。数据库可以包含多个表,每个表由多个记录组成,每个记录又由多个字段组成。

    3. 表:表是数据库中的一个基本单位,它由多个记录组成,每个记录表示一个实体或对象,每个记录由多个字段组成。表的结构由字段名、数据类型、约束条件等定义。

    4. 字段:字段是表中的一个列,它定义了记录中存储的数据类型和约束条件。每个字段都有一个字段名和一个数据类型,可以设置约束条件,如唯一约束、主键约束、外键约束等。

    5. SQL语言:SQL(Structured Query Language)是用于访问和操作SQL数据库的标准化语言。SQL语言包括数据定义语言(DDL)用于创建和修改数据库结构,数据操作语言(DML)用于对数据库中的数据进行增删改查操作,数据控制语言(DCL)用于设置和管理数据库的访问权限。

    除了以上组成部分,SQL数据库还可以包括索引、视图、触发器、存储过程等高级功能。索引可以提高数据检索的速度,视图可以简化复杂的查询操作,触发器可以在数据修改时自动执行一些操作,存储过程可以将一系列SQL语句封装为一个可重复使用的程序。这些组成部分共同构成了SQL数据库的基本架构。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    SQL数据库可以由以下几个组成部分:

    1. 数据库管理系统(DBMS):数据库管理系统是SQL数据库的核心组件,负责管理数据库的创建、维护、查询和存储等操作。常见的SQL数据库管理系统包括MySQL、Oracle、SQL Server和PostgreSQL等。

    2. 数据库:数据库是一个组织和存储数据的容器,可以包含多个表、视图、存储过程等对象。数据库可以分为关系型数据库和非关系型数据库两种类型。关系型数据库使用表格结构存储数据,而非关系型数据库使用其他数据结构,如键值对、文档等。

    3. 表:表是数据库中存储数据的基本单位,由行和列组成。每一行表示一个记录,每一列表示一个字段。表定义了每个字段的数据类型、长度、约束等信息。

    4. 字段:字段是表中的列,用于存储特定类型的数据。每个字段都有一个名称和对应的数据类型,例如整数、字符、日期等。

    5. 主键:主键是表中唯一标识每条记录的字段,用于保证数据的唯一性和一致性。主键可以由一个或多个字段组成。

    6. 外键:外键是表之间关系的一种表示,用于建立表与表之间的关联。外键是指一个表中的字段,它引用了另一个表中的主键。

    7. 索引:索引是一种数据结构,用于提高查询效率。它通过建立某个字段的索引,可以快速地定位到满足查询条件的记录。

    8. 视图:视图是基于一个或多个表的查询结果集,可以看作是虚拟的表。视图可以简化复杂的查询操作,提供更方便的数据访问方式。

    9. 存储过程:存储过程是一组预定义的SQL语句集合,可以被多次调用。它可以封装复杂的业务逻辑,提高数据库的执行效率。

    10. 触发器:触发器是一段与表相关联的代码,它在表的数据发生改变时自动执行。触发器可以用于实现数据的自动更新、数据校验等功能。

    总之,SQL数据库由数据库管理系统、数据库、表、字段、主键、外键、索引、视图、存储过程和触发器等组成,这些组件共同协作,实现数据的存储、查询和管理。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    SQL数据库由以下几个组成部分组成:

    1. 数据库管理系统(Database Management System,简称DBMS):是指用于管理数据库的软件系统。常见的DBMS有MySQL、Oracle、SQL Server等。它提供了创建、修改、删除和查询数据库中数据的功能,还提供了数据库的安全性、完整性和性能的管理。

    2. 数据库:是指数据的集合,以及对这些数据进行组织、存储和管理的结构。数据库可以包含多个表,每个表包含多个记录,每个记录包含多个字段。数据库可以分为关系型数据库和非关系型数据库,其中关系型数据库使用SQL语言进行数据管理。

    3. 表:是数据库中的一个基本组成单位,用于存储数据。表由行和列组成,每一行代表一个记录,每一列代表一个字段。表定义了每个字段的数据类型、长度和约束条件等。

    4. 字段:是表中的一个列,用于存储特定类型的数据。字段有不同的数据类型,如整数、字符、日期等。字段还可以设置约束条件,如主键、唯一键、外键等。

    5. 记录:是表中的一行,包含了一组字段的值。每个记录都有一个唯一标识,称为主键,用于区分不同的记录。

    6. 查询语言(Structured Query Language,简称SQL):是用于与数据库进行交互的标准语言。SQL语言可以用于创建表、插入、更新和删除数据,以及查询数据。SQL语言包括了数据定义语言(DDL)、数据操作语言(DML)和数据控制语言(DCL)等。

    7. 索引:是用于加快查询速度的数据结构。索引可以根据某个或多个字段的值创建,可以使查询更加高效。常见的索引类型有B树索引、哈希索引和全文索引等。

    8. 视图:是基于一个或多个表的查询结果集。视图可以简化复杂的查询操作,可以对数据进行过滤、排序和计算等。

    9. 事务:是对数据库操作的一个逻辑单元,可以包含多个操作。事务具有原子性、一致性、隔离性和持久性的特性,可以保证数据库的完整性和可靠性。

    10. 存储过程和触发器:是由SQL语句组成的可重用的代码块。存储过程用于执行一系列的SQL操作,可以减少网络传输的开销。触发器是在表上定义的一种特殊类型的存储过程,可以在特定的数据操作(如插入、更新和删除)发生时自动触发执行。

    以上是SQL数据库的主要组成部分,它们共同构成了一个完整的数据库系统。通过使用这些组成部分,可以有效地管理和操作数据库中的数据。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部